Malta is a group of islands in the Mediterranean Sea, situated between Europe and North Africa. Malta is the name of the country as well as the name of its biggest island. Then, there's the island Gozo, which is smaller and greener than Malta and situated in the north-west of Malta. Between both islands, you'll find Comino and the little island Cominiotto.

Malta has lots of old monuments, churches and interesting cities – so there's much to see! We stayed for one week in Mellieha and did several excursions by bus from there, it had been very nice!
The coast is mostly rocky and there are only some sandy beaches. But I loved it – rocks are great for snorkelling!

Some short information about the history: Malta has been under Arab rule for two centuries which you still can notice at their language and city names. Then there had been the Knights of St John until Napoleon conquered Malta in 1798. The French were not liked after they plundered the churches and the Maltese people asked Great Britain for help who then drove away the French two years later. Malta then became a British colony, gained independence in 1964 and became a republic in 1974.
